User Management
Manage users and system settings—create accounts, assign roles, configure email/AI features, and monitor activity with audit logs and debug logging.
Overview
System settings are the admin control center for Total Shift Left. Use them to control access, security posture, and operational visibility.
User management
- Add, edit, or remove users.
- Enable/disable accounts as needed.
- Reset credentials and manage access.

Auditability and troubleshooting
- Audit logs help you answer “who changed what, when?”.
- Debug logging helps support teams diagnose issues (use temporarily; avoid in production).
